Cboe (CBOE) earnings outlook | revenue forecasts and investor sentiment remain in focus. Cboe Global Markets reported Q1 2026 adjusted EPS of $3.70, beating the consensus estimate of $3.36 by 10.28%. Revenue details were not disclosed in the release. Despite the earnings beat, shares declined by 2.9% in the trading session following the announcement.

The earnings outperformance may have been driven by robust activity in Cboe’s core options and futures markets, as market participants navigated ongoing macroeconomic uncertainty. Heightened demand for hedging and risk management tools likely supported trading volumes across key product lines, including index options and volatility-linked instruments. Cboe’s diversified product suite and efficient cost structure may have contributed to the significant EPS surprise. While specific revenue and segment-level data were not provided, the earnings beat highlights the company’s ability to generate strong profitability even amid mixed market conditions. Operational discipline and the scaling of its proprietary technology platform may further aid margin resilience. The quarter’s results underscore Cboe’s entrenched position in the derivatives ecosystem and its capacity to capitalize on periods of elevated market stress. The 2.9% decline in Cboe’s stock on the day of the release, despite a clear earnings beat, may reflect profit-taking after a strong price run or disappointment over the lack of detailed revenue figures. Some analysts may view the EPS surprise as a reassuring indicator, but cautious interpretation is warranted given the incomplete data set. The stock’s reaction suggests that investors are seeking additional visibility into top-line trends and future growth drivers. Key metrics to monitor in upcoming quarters include trading volume trajectories, market share dynamics, and any regulatory shifts affecting exchange fees. While the earnings beat validates Cboe’s operational strength, the muted market response reinforces the need to consider the full picture beyond headline EPS. The coming quarters will reveal whether this quarter’s outperformance is sustainable or an anomaly driven by transient volatility.
